T S Gasson

Rank: Private / Lance Corporal

Regiment: Norfolk Regiment / South Staffordshire Regiment

Parents: Mr & Mrs R Gasson

Sister: Miss G Gasson

Uncle: Thomas Glass Johnstone

Address: 20 South Terrace, Halton, Hastings

Other Info: At the Front. Wounded and gassed. Now in hospital in Glasgow.

Published: October 1917 & December 1917
